First card is always the toughest.

If you really want a first card and want to "test" if there are problems getting approved, I suggest you try first with your salary-paying bank.

Based on my experience, I had trouble getting my very first card (many many many years ago when I was young haha), even though my first salary in Malaysia was above RM5k and I had previous employment in other countries. My first successful CC application was thus from my salary-paying bank (Maybank), and they gave me a lousy credit limit (think it was just 1 month salary!). Gradually, once I started to build up credit record and slowly apply for credit limit increases, banks became much more relaxed in approving my applications.
